Re: Any way of earning or buying addition ep ?

the EP/xp gap discussion exists in every mmo that involves vertical character progression. even in those that do not have PvP, because friends at different stages of the progression cannot play together the same content without massive drawbacks (either the one is dying all the time, or the other one is to powerfull)

in perp the EP gap is all about those extension that are either "all or nothing", which makes them expensive, and those that are already expensive per level and give a noticable effect for every level.

for example - navigation was one of those "all or nothing" extension, and basic/adv. robotics is giving you a significant bonus for every level (due to at least 3 robot bonuses getting points with every level of it)

speeding up the ep generation for those who joined later every year won't make that feeling that there is a gap going away, when even few weeks worth of EP difference between EarlyAccess and Launch players was a reason to whine on the forums for several month. back then it was a difference of ~30k EP... now i have more then a million EP more then someone who came with steam launch.

AFAIK EVE online did that "give new player a jumpstart" after several years and MILLIONS of veterans. in Perp its 2 years and ~50 veterans (with multiple accounts that is)
